The coconut cake is a recipe that my Mom (it is a real 'Patty Cake') has has been making for years. And it is always a huge hit. And I have no idea whether it was just that I needed a connection to my family, or whether the feed-my-friends gene is also present in my DNA.
Or whether it is possible that there is a little competition there.
Nah.
Whatever the reason, I decided I wanted to make the cake. HAD to make the cake. Caroline had posted her recipe, which was really straightforward.
"Simplest recipe in the world. Yellow cake mix. Made as directed and baked in two round cake pans. Cool and cut in half (and level off tops) for four layers. Frosting = 1 pint sour cream + 2 cups sugar (stir and let sit for a few hours).
